Constructed in 1908 by William Bell Grant and Kate Grant, (Director of the Guaranty Trust and Savings Bank - Formerly housed in the Bostwick Building where Cowford Chophouse is now located) this stunning home, located in the Springfield Historic District will take your breath away. You will be astounded at the detail, design, and scale of this lovely Springfield home. Featured in the book, Jacksonville's Architectural Heritage, this home is significant not only architecturally, but historically as well. This is certainly one of the grandest Springfield homes stylistically.
